Program Overview

The M.S. in Computer Science at OCU is typically a 33-credit-hour program (with a 30-credit-hour thesis option available). It offers flexible learning options and can be completed in as little as 18 months. The program allows students to specialize through various tracks, including Cybersecurity, Data Science (Machine Learning & Artificial Intelligence), and Web Development. This structured approach enables students to focus on high-demand areas within computer science while building a strong core understanding of the discipline.

STEM-Designated: A significant advantage of OCU's M.S. in Computer Science program is its STEM (Science, Technology, Engineering, and Mathematics) designation. This is particularly beneficial for international students, as it allows them to qualify for an extended Optional Practical Training (OPT) period in the U.S. by an additional 24 months, totaling up to 36 months of post-graduation work authorization. This extended period provides invaluable opportunities for practical experience and career development in the U.S. technology sector, making the program highly attractive globally.

Curriculum: The curriculum is designed to provide a robust theoretical foundation alongside practical, hands-on experience. Core requirements typically include courses such as "Object-Oriented Programming Design & Patterns," "Software Engineering," "Algorithm Design and Analysis," and "Database Design." Beyond the core, students delve into specialized courses depending on their chosen track. For example, the Data Science track includes "Data Science Fundamentals," "Practical Data Science," "Machine Learning," and "Artificial Intelligence." The Cybersecurity track covers "Cryptography," "Cloud Security," "Offensive Coding," and "Defensive Coding," while the Web Development track includes "HTML/CSS/JavaScript," "Server Web Development," "Frontend Web Development," and "Cloud Development." The program also includes a culminating experience, which can be an internship, an M.S. Degree Project, or M.S. Degree Research, allowing for practical application of learned skills.

Research Focus: Oklahoma City University's Computer Science department maintains an applied research focus within its M.S. program, aiming to equip students with the skills to address real-world computational challenges. Faculty expertise includes areas such as applied algorithms and data structures, artificial intelligence and intelligent systems, architecture, security, software engineering, object-oriented programming, data science, and mobile and web development. Students are encouraged to collaborate with faculty and participate in projects in their specific areas of interest, often culminating in an M.S. Degree Project or Research. This emphasis ensures that students are exposed to current industry trends and research methodologies relevant to their chosen specialization.

Industry Engagement: Oklahoma City University prioritizes strong industry engagement within its M.S. in Computer Science program. The department brings in industry experts as visiting lecturers and for collaborative projects, ensuring that the curriculum remains current and relevant to the demands of the tech sector. The program's design, which includes an optional 16-week internship, provides students with valuable opportunities to gain practical experience and build professional networks within the industry. Graduates are prepared to meet the high demand for skilled computer science professionals, with opportunities in various tech firms, digital agencies, and startups.

Postgraduate Entry Requirements

Academic Qualifications: Applicants for postgraduate programs typically require a minimum academic achievement of 70% or above in their bachelor's degree.

English Language Proficiency:

  • IELTS: Overall band score of  6.5 or 7.0 with a minimum of 6.0 in each component.
  • TOEFL: Overall score of 83 or higher.
  • PTE: Overall score of 53 or higher.
  • DET (Duolingo English Test): Minimum score of 105.

Oklahoma City University (OCU) offers a variety of scholarship opportunities designed to attract and support talented international students. These scholarships help reduce the financial burden of studying abroad and reward academic excellence, leadership, and artistic achievement.

Merit-Based Scholarships: OCU provides merit-based scholarships to international students who demonstrate outstanding academic records, leadership potential, and community involvement. These scholarships are automatically considered during the admission process, and amounts vary based on academic achievement and program of study.

Performance and Talent Scholarships: Students applying to OCU’s renowned performing arts programs, including music, dance, and theater, may be eligible for performance-based scholarships. These awards recognize exceptional artistic ability and provide financial support to help students pursue their creative passions at a professional level.

Transfer Student Scholarships: International students transferring from other accredited institutions may qualify for transfer scholarships. These awards acknowledge previous academic success and help make the transition to OCU more affordable.

Graduate Scholarships and Assistantships: Graduate students, especially those in business, law, and healthcare fields, can access scholarships and assistantships that offer tuition remission and stipends in exchange for teaching or research support. These opportunities provide valuable experience and financial relief.

Software Developer/Engineer: Designs, develops, tests, and maintains software applications for various platforms (desktop, web, mobile). Graduates will have strong programming skills, knowledge of software engineering principles, and database design.

Computer Systems Analyst: Researches, designs, and evaluates computer systems to improve organizational efficiency and solve business problems. They act as a bridge between IT and business stakeholders, translating needs into technical requirements.

Database Administrator (DBA): Manages, maintains, and secures an organization's databases, ensuring data integrity, performance, and accessibility. This role utilizes the database design and management skills taught in the program.

Data Scientist: Leverages advanced statistical methods, machine learning algorithms, and programming to extract insights from large, complex datasets. They build predictive models, perform in-depth analysis, and communicate findings to drive data-driven decision-making.

Machine Learning Engineer: Designs, builds, and deploys machine learning models and AI systems. This role focuses on the practical application of AI concepts, often requiring strong programming skills and an understanding of scalable data infrastructure.

Information Security Analyst / Cybersecurity Analyst: Protects an organization's computer systems and networks from cyber threats. This involves identifying vulnerabilities, implementing security measures, responding to incidents, and ensuring compliance with security policies. Graduates from this track are specifically trained in offensive and defensive coding, cryptography, and cloud security.

Network Security Engineer: Designs, implements, and maintains secure network infrastructures. They configure firewalls, intrusion detection systems, and other security tools to protect data and network traffic from unauthorized access and attacks.

Full-Stack Developer: Proficient in both front-end (user interface, client-side scripting) and back-end (server, database, application logic) web development. They can build complete web applications from start to finish, utilizing skills from the web development track.

Frontend Web Developer: Specializes in creating the user-facing part of websites and web applications, focusing on user experience (UX) and user interface (UI) design, interactivity, and responsiveness using languages like HTML, CSS, and JavaScript frameworks.

Backend Web Developer: Focuses on the server-side logic, databases, and APIs that power web applications. They are responsible for data storage, security, and ensuring the seamless flow of information between the front-end and the server.
